Unraveling Clytemnestra's Motives

Clytemnestra's story is a tragic one, and her actions are driven by a web of betrayal and sacrifice. In many retellings, she is tricked into sacrificing her daughter, Iphigenia, to ensure fair winds for the Greek army sailing to Troy. This deception sets in motion a chain of events that culminates in her murder of her husband, Agamemnon.

What makes this particularly fascinating is the exploration of Clytemnestra's psyche. She welcomes Agamemnon home, only to murder him in cold blood. This act of vengeance is a result of her deep-seated anger and a desire for justice, which is a common theme in ancient Greek tragedies.
